Dubai regulators name for public suggestions on proposed crypto legal guidelines



The Dubai Monetary Providers Authority, or DFSA, is continuous its efforts to create a standardized framework for cryptocurrency rules within the megacity.

In keeping with a DFSA press launch issued on Monday, Dubai’s monetary regulator has referred to as on members of the general public to submit feedback on its proposed rules for cryptos deemed to be safety tokens.

The general public feedback part of the method will final for 30 days and is a part of the modalities for instituting the DFSA’s “Framework for Regulating Safety Tokens.”

Dubai’s safety token infrastructure focuses on offering regulatory readability throughout three main areas of concern. The primary half offers with making a regulated framework for providing and buying and selling digital securities to traders together with retail consumers.

The DFSA is prioritizing high quality management protocols to guard retail traders with safety token issuers complying with strict disclosure necessities of their prospectuses.

The third space of concern for the DFSA focuses on the assist companies related to safety tokens. These embrace asset custody suppliers and advisory companies.

Commenting on the necessity for clear lower rules for safety tokens based mostly on decentralized ledger know-how, DFSA chief government Bryan Stirewalt stated:

“The proposal for regulation of safety tokens is a key milestone in paving a transparent and sure path for these issuers who want to increase capital in or from the DIFC utilizing DLT and comparable know-how. And for these corporations who intend to be concerned on this market, by conducting or offering monetary companies.”

In keeping with Stirewalt, the DFSA’s aim is to strike a stability between regulatory oversight and selling innovation within the digital asset area. The regulatory company plans to publish legal guidelines for utility tokens and “alternate tokens” later in 2021.

Certainly, the town has grow to be a hub for crypto and blockchain know-how within the Gulf area. Again in February, Kiklabb, a state-owned licensing firm, started accepting cryptocurrency funds.

In July 2020, the United Arab Emirates authorities debuted a blockchain-based Know Your Buyer platform.
